Output f66b926d3037bf7bb736b03655b6511c3be9f55c94419c802262cd969a8113f7:0

value
468776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ba8a1e2938add0acdce53968f3f6342b39f109e5 OP_EQUAL
address
3JhM4pR9pnPqLAEoDU8AV5wgY9SHVJySwR
transaction
f66b926d3037bf7bb736b03655b6511c3be9f55c94419c802262cd969a8113f7
spent
true